Lok Sabha elections 2019: Smriti Irani to begin her two-day campaigning in Amethi, Uttar Pradesh today

Smriti Irani will begin her first ever campaign in Amethi in Uttar Pradesh for the 2019 Lok Sabha elections. She is on a two-day visit to the state for the election preparations.

Smriti Irani will begin her two-day campaigning in Amethi in Uttar Pradesh for the 2019 Lok Sabha elections. 

Her rallies are a part of the BJP's Vijay Sankalp Kisan Morcha Sammelan. She will be addressing a Kisan Rally in Parshedpur at the Gyaan Bharti Inter College on Thursday. She will also address a public meeting in Salon.

Amethi is Congress bastion. Smriti's opponent in the constituency Rahul Gandhi is a three-time MP from the seat. In the 2014 Lok Sabha elections, Irani had lost to Gandhi by a margin of over 1.07 lakh votes.

The BJP leader has gone all-out in terms of her own contributions in Amethi over the last five years, holding a series of rallies, with PM Narendra Modi doing the same just weeks earlier at the inauguration of an ordnance manufacturing unit.

Her poll opponent in Amethi will also be fighting the elections from Wayanad. He will file his nomination by 11 AM on Thursday, senior party leader Ramesh Chennithala said.

Senior Congress leader and AICC general secretary in charge of Kerala, Mukul Wasnik said Gandhi's sister and AICC in-charge of eastern Uttar Pradesh, Priyanka Gandhi Vadra would accompany him to Wayanad.

Wasnik also claimed that the announcement of Gandhi's candidature had enthused the people of the constituency. "The entire Congress party and the UDF had invited Rahul ji to contest in Kerala. Similar invitations were extended from Karnataka and Tamil Nadu. Finally taking into consideration, the feelings of the party members and the alliance partners, Rahulji decided to contest in Wayanad. Since the time this announcement was made, we can see tremendous enthusiasm among the party members and the people," he told reporters here.

When it was speculated that Gandhi would be fighting from Wayanad as well as Amethi, Irani had taken a dig at the Gandhi scion.

The Textiles minister had suggested that the grand old party is concerned about Rahul Gandhi losing the Amethi seat to her, and hence, is finding another safe seat for him.
